Zara

Zara is a budget-friendly fast-fashion retailer. It is also one of the most innovative retailers in the business, using cutting-edge technology to improve operations and enhance the shopping experience for its customers. For instance, Zara uses RFID technology to track inventory in real time. This allows it to detect trends and quickly replace items, which can improve efficiency in operations and increase customer satisfaction.

Zara's quick lead times for production also means that new designs can be found in stores within a couple of weeks of their production. This gives Zara a competitive advantage over its competitors, as it allows the company to rapidly adapt to changing tastes of consumers and create clothes that sell.
